Note: If you have any widgets/data that you do not wish to lose in your sidebar please backup your data before uploading this - you may lose them!
  • If you are currently using a template in "Classic Blogger"
    you may have to go back to your Blogger dashboard and click on TEMPLATE >> CUSTOMISE DESIGN for it to work.
    You will have to "upgrade your template" to upload the XML file.
    It may ask you to chose a generic template first, but after doing this you can go to the below TEMPLATE screen and "upload a template from a file on your hard drive" - and it will work.
  • If you are already using "new" Blogger:
    then you should be able to upload this straight away - again, please back up your current template if you have data in the sidebar, as previously mentioned.

To make sure that this blog design looks the same as it does on the preview page, I recommend the following page elements layout - pay note to where the "Header" is (in top of sidebar), as any other positioning may make the layout slightly odd.


(click for a larger view)

Since this is my first XML layout (and is a modified version of "Dots Dark" - a generic Blogger template) I have no guarantees that this will work.

To install this design go to TEMPLATE >> EDIT HTML >> UPLOAD A FILE FROM YOUR HARD DRIVE

Upload the XML file (within the zipped file) and upload it. Preview first of course.

PLEASE NOTE: your blog title will not show up because the header of this blog is an image - please feel free to edit this image yourself to reflect your own blog title. You will need image editing software to do this (and somewhere to host the altered image). Go crazy & show me what you do. I like doing it this way because it's more interesting - you can chose any font for a header image but you can't for an actual text header.
